#0b5cdb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0b5cdb is composed of 4.3% red, 36.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 58%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 216.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 45.1%. #0b5cdb color hex could be obtained by blending #16b8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0b5cdb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0b5cdb has RGB values of R:11, G:92,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 744667.

Shades and Tints of #0b5cdb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01060e is the darkest color, while #fafc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0b5cdb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c727a is the less saturated color, while #025ae4 is the most saturated one.
